PSG routs Inter Milan to win first-ever Champions League title - SBI Soccer

For the first time in club history, Paris Saint-Germain lifted the UEFA Champions League title, and in some fashion to say the least.

A youthful PSG squad routed an experienced Inter Milan side 5-0 in Munich on Saturday to claim the only trophy that previously alluded them. 19-year-old Desire Doue stole the show with two goals and one assist, while three additional players got on the scoresheet for Luis Enrique's squad.

Veteran wingback Achraf Hakimi propelled the Ligue 1 champions in front after 12 minutes, setting the stage for a busy night. Doue received a pass inside the 18-yard box before crossing to a wide-open Hakimi for an easy tap-in.

Doue extended PSG's lead to 2-0 in the 20th minute, rifling a deflected shot into the back of the net for his first goal of the night.

PSG would continue to pile it on after the hour mark as Doue added his second goal on a counter attack. His right-footed shot snuck in near post to make it 3-0 PSG.

Khvicha Kvaratskhelia slotted home Ousmane Dembele's upfield pass to make it 4-0 with 17 minutes to play before 19-year-old Senny Mayulu capped the final score at 5-0 to give PSG a victory they won't soon forget.

The result not only caps off a quadruple for PSG, but also seals their berth into the UEFA Super Cup this August against Europa League winners Tottenham.

As for Inter Milan, Saturday's loss caps off a disappointing end of the season, which saw Simone Inzaghi's men fall short of winning Serie A and also the Coppa Italia.
